Technical aspects of flap fixation after mastectomy for breast cancer: Guidelines for improving seroma-related outcome.

Merel A Spiekerman van WeezelenburgLoeki AldenhovenSander M J van KuijkGeerard L BeetsJames van Bastelaar
Published in: Journal of surgical oncology (2022)
Flap fixation in general, but also the surgical technique influences the incidence of seroma formation after mastectomy. Results suggest a minimum of 15 sutures, spaced approximately 3.7 cm apart.
